8075 180th St, Sperry, IA 52650-9829

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 52650:
19954 115th Ave, Sperry, IA 52650-9709
17678 110th Ave, Sperry, IA 52650-9658
19753 140th Ave, Sperry, IA 52650-9639
17113 110th Ave, Sperry, IA 52650-9659
19930 115th Ave, Sperry, IA 52650-9709